Analysis

In 2017, people using at least basic sanitation services (% of population): q5 in Armenia stood at 96.9%. That is the lowest value across all 18 years on record.

That represents a change of down 0.1% on the previous year and down 1.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, people using at least basic sanitation services (% of population): q5 in Armenia peaked at 99.1% in 2000 and was at its lowest, 96.9%, in 2017.

That places Armenia 29th out of 97 countries with data for 2017, putting it in the middle of the range.
